4. Installation Precautions
Installers check soil compaction around the trench. They avoid sharp stones near the pipe surface. Workers keep slope angles controlled to maintain smooth flow. They verify joints prevent leakage and keep high sealing performance. The pvc drainage pipe price affects how many fittings teams purchase. Crews work with accurate cutting tools to avoid rough edges. They mark direction arrows to guide water travel. Deep installations require protective sleeves. Workers schedule pressure tests before covering trenches. Teams also record underground pipe coordinates for future repair access. Inappropriate installation increases maintenance risk. Good preparation ensures safe performance.
5. Comparison With Other Pipe Materials
PVC drainage pipes weigh far less than concrete pipes. Concrete pipes require heavy equipment for movement. Steel pipes resist impact strength but cost far more than the pvc drainage pipe price. Clay pipes handle heat well but fracture easily under pressure. HDPE pipes flex more than PVC but usually cost more per meter. Copper drains offer high chemical resistance but exceed municipal budgets. For large public drainage, PVC remains a strong economic option. Engineers balance performance and budget. PVC offers a stable middle ground between cost efficiency and structural strength.
